VANCOUVER — Canucks goalie Thatcher Demko will return to the net Tuesday when Vancouver hosts the Winnipeg Jets.
Vancouver head coach Adam Foote confirmed after morning skate that the 29-year-old all-star will get the start.
Demko has not played since a 5-4 overtime win against the Predators on Nov. 3 in Nashville.
Foote said on Friday the goalie was taking care of himself in a season with a condensed schedule, but did not say he was dealing with an injury.
Demko is 5-4-0 this season with a .912 save percentage and a 2.57 goals-against average.
The six-foot-four, 192-pound goalkeeper missed much of last season after suffering a knee injury in Game 1 of Vancouver’s first-round playoff series against the Predators in the 2023-24 campaign.
